WORLD CUP: Why The Super Eagles Are On Strike In Brazil

After Ghana lost out of Brazil 2014 sources from there camp have said their failure could be blamed on the money saga the team went through before payments were made. Now the Super Eagles are on strike refusing to train ahead of a crucial encounter with France. Super Eagles media officer Ben Alaiya has thrown more light on the failure of players of the team to report to training on Thursday amidst widespread report on the cause of the players no show in training Thursday evening.

Alaiya  disclosed that the players’ strike is not unconnected to the demands of their entitlements as the players held a plenary session together at the team’s base in Campinas Brazil.


“It is not unconnected with their demand as the players were holding a meeting and when it was time for training, the coaching crew called the training off and gave the players time to rest.”

Alaiya further revealed that the Super Eagles players have been handed $15 000 for the games against Iran and Bosnia while the players have also been demanding for the $30 000 that is due to them for qualifying for the last sixteen of the world cup in Brazil.


“The Super Eagles have since been handed $15 000 each been $5 000 for the draw against Iran, and $10 000 for the win against Bosnia-Herzegovina and are now asking for the $30 000 per player for qualifying to the second round of the competition.” Alaiya stated.
